if you are more into proggy get quintessence, empiricism and epic and if you are into more folky get borknagar, the olden domain and the archaic course
 
That's a good explanation. I personally would narrow it down even further...

Get Archaic Course - If you like a more traditional style... less keys or experimental stuff, more guitar driven and folkish, "simpler" than their newer stuff, but I mean that in the BEST way possible. This is my personal favorite Borknagar CD.

Get Epic - If you like stuff that's a little more "out there"... stuff that's kind of proggy, and will take you to places you would not normally expect to go in metal. If you're open to hearing different things, this is the one to get.

Both of those are amazing, in my opinion... but for very different reasons. Get them both! Then after that, get all the rest! :)
